By new year i think we'll have saved enough to an A16 and an SRB or other DSP expansion. Guess I won't need Zlink for A16, I have enough ADAT I/O on the 2 Pulsar1's. I'll route all audio (S-5000 & Triton, both expanded I/O's, fx and soundboards, MS2000) via the patchbay.

I'm nearly done with the testing, and except annoying 'CopyProtectionViolation' erros, after which the Pulsar app has to be closed and opened again, this system runs like a dream. Really. All midi remote seems about to be set-up.
The new card expansion will serve 2 goals: lower latency with 2nd generation cards, and of course more power. I find latency very good now in classic Pulsar mode (13ms @ 44.1), but too high in XTC.
And assuming developers received an XTC kit and XTC is running stable, it might be very handy for mastering purposes (not for sound creation really cos 'click-and-connect', no advanced routings) and automation.
